The United States Department of Transportation (DOT) has established a series of regulations governing training programs for what are termed Hazmat Employees. The DOT training program is sometimes referred to as HM-181 or HM-126 training.
HM-232 was newly created by the DOT in March 2003 in response to the increased amount of security threats to the United States. If you have received Hazmat Employee Training within the last three years and your training did not address Security Awareness, then you are out of compliance with HM-232 and this course would bring you into compliance with the regulation. If you need DOT Hazmat Employee training or you are seeking a three-year DOT refresher, then any of our other DOT courses would meet your needs and do include the HM-232 material.
